Local Artists and Concerts
Chicago has been the home base for folk music for the past 50 years. From the long lines at the old Gate of Horn thru the late night lovefests at the Earl of Old Town to the acoustic perfection at the Old Town School of Folk Music
The artists featured here have been a part of the Chicago Folk scene for many of those years.

FRED HOLSTEIN
Our own home town folk music giant. Bringing back all the memories of nights at the "Earl." This double CD contains the only two LPs Fred ever recorded. We lost him recently, but this recording keeps him close.

TRIBUTE TO FRED HOLSTEIN - various artists
When Fred Holstein died unexpectedly a couple of years ago, it was a punch in the stomach to his lifelong fans. Among those fans were a bevy of performers who felt a need to express their love and appreciation to their pal & for many, mentor. Included on this tribute to Fred are his brother, Ed and of course, Bonnie Koloc.
The stories and songs will warm your heart.

Promoting local recordings has been a mission at Val's halla since our beginnings almost 40 years ago. Since the days of homegrown 45's and LP's, we have welcomed and displayed the work of performers' self produced artistry.
With the advent of personal websites, it has become much easier for bands and individual musicians to expose their art to the general public, but there is nothing as satisfying as walking into your local record store and seeing your own CD on the shelf.
